Warm-up and Stretching Strategies



To stop injuries during fighting styles training, it's critical to appropriately warm up your body and execute reliable extending techniques.

Prior to diving into intense exercise, take a few mins to get your blood flowing and muscular tissues warmed up. Begin with some light cardio workouts like jogging in position or leaping jacks. This will enhance your heart rate and prepare your body for the upcoming training session.

Next, concentrate on vibrant extending to boost flexibility and series of activity. Do motions like leg swings, arm circles, and torso spins. Dynamic extending helps to trigger your muscles and avoids them from obtaining stressed during training. Keep in mind to hold each stretch for just a few seconds and avoid jumping, as this can lead to muscle rips or strains.

Correct Technique and Type



After warming up and extending, it's essential to concentrate on correct strategy and type in order to avoid injuries throughout fighting styles training.

Taking note of your strategy and type can make a substantial difference in reducing the danger of injury. Here are 5 key points to keep in mind:

- Keep a solid and secure stance, distributing your weight evenly.
- Keep your core engaged and your body aligned to guarantee correct balance and stability.
- Perform techniques with accuracy and control, staying clear of unnecessary pressure on your muscular tissues and joints.
- Concentrate on correct breathing strategies to improve endurance and prevent muscle tension.
- Listen to your body and prevent pushing beyond your limits, progressively raising strength and difficulty gradually.

Recovery and Relax Methods



Taking sufficient time for recovery and rest is critical in preserving a healthy and balanced and injury-free martial arts training routine. After intense training sessions, your body needs time to fix and recover. It's during this period that your muscles rebuild and reinforce, permitting you to enhance your efficiency in time.

Ensure to include rest days into your training routine to provide your body the time it requires to heal. In addition, prioritize getting sufficient rest each night as it plays a crucial role in healing. Sleep is when your body fixings damaged cells and launches growth hormones.
